Previous studies argued that body turns are executed in an ordered sequence the eyes turn first, followed by the head and then by the trunk. The purpose of this study was to find out whether this sequence holds even if body turns are not explicitly instructed, but nevertheless are necessary to reach an instructed distal goal. We asked participants to shop for grocery products in a simulated supermarket. To retrieve each product, they had to walk down and aisle, and then turn left or right into a corridor that led towards the target shelf. The need to make a turn was never mentioned by the experimenter, but it nevertheless was required in order to approach the target shelf. Main variables of interest were the delay between eye and head turns towards the target shelf, as well as the delay between head and trunk turns towards the target shelf. We found that both delays were consistently positive, and that their magnitude was near the top of the range reported in literature. The current results provide evidence that the utilization of MA is associated with both the efficiency of force production and the stabilization of performance variables.Background Certain migration contexts that may help clarify immigrants' health needs are understudied, including the order in which married individuals migrate. Research shows that men, who are healthier than women across most populations, often migrate to a host country before women. Using Danish register data, we investigate descriptive patterns in the order that married men and women arrive in Denmark, as well as whether migration order is related to overnight hospitalizations. Methods The study base includes married immigrants who lived in Denmark between January 1, 1980 and December 31, 2014 (N = 13,680). We use event history models to examine the influence of spousal migration order on hospitalizations. Results The order that married individuals arrive in Denmark is indeed highly gendered, with men tending to arrive first, and varies by country of origin. Risk of hospitalization after age 50 does not depend on whether an individual migrated before, after, or at the same time as their spouse among either men or women. However, among those aged 18+, men migrating before their wives are more likely to experience hospitalizations within the first 5 years of arrival. Conclusions These findings provide the first key insights about gendered migration patterns in Denmark. Although spousal order of migration is not related to overnight hospitalization among women, our findings provide preliminary evidence that men age 18+ who are first to arrive experience more hospitalization events in the following 5 years. Future research should explore additional outcomes and whether other gendered migration contexts are related to immigrants' health.

Here, we aimed to assess the effects of highfat diet (HFD) on metabolic and cognitive phenotypes in the diabetic BACE1 knock-in mice (PLB4) and WT controls; we additionally examined whether these phenotypes can be normalized with a synthetic retinoid (Fenretinide, Fen) targeting weight loss. Methods Five-month old male WT and PLB4 mice were fed either (1) control chow diet, (2) 45%-saturated fat diet (HFD), (3) HFD with 0.04% Fen (HFD + Fen) or (4) control chow diet with 0.04% Fen (Fen) for 10 weeks. We assessed basic metabolic parameters, circadian rhythmicity, spatial habituation (Phenotyper) and working memory (Y-maze). Hypothalami, forebrain and liver tissues were assessed using Western blots, qPCR and ELISAs. Results HFD feeding drastically worsened metabolism and induced early mortality (-40%) in otherwise viable PLB4 mice. This was ameliorated by Fen, despite no effects on glucose intolerance. In HFD-fed WT mice, Fen reduced weight gain, glucose intolerance and hepatic steatosis. The physiological changes induced in WT and PLB4 mice by HFD (+/-Fen) were accompanied by enhanced cerebral astrogliosis, elevated PTP1B, phopsho-eIF2α and altered hypothalamic transcription of Bace1, Pomc and Mc4r. Behaviourally, HFD feeding exacerbated spatial memory deficits in PLB4 mice, which was prevented by Fen and linked with increased full-length APP, normalized brain Aβ*56 oligomerization and astrogliosis. It is not confirmed what the pathophysiology is that causes this pain, but the proposed mechanism is the iatrogenic damage of sympathetic fibers that extend from the superior cervical ganglion (SCG) to innervate the parotid gland. The presentation of this syndrome has been acknowledged in patients who have undergone head and neck tumor resections, but it has not been documented in the same thorough manner among vascular surgery cases in the parapharyngeal space, possibly because of a higher risk of development in other head and neck surgeries, or to under-reporting of cases. To date, only 5 cases of FBS status post carotid endarterectomy have been documented in the literature. Definitive treatment of FBS has not been established. Some studies have shown improvement with amitriptyline, and carbamazepine as well as botulinum toxin injections.
